Fastest, most accurate & effecient user agent string parser, uses Browserscope's research for parsing
Get a user agent string across all JavaScript Runtime Environments
A utility to compile browserslist query to a RegExp to test browser useragent.
JS Library & ExpressJS user-agent middleware exposing
Like shell substitution but for your JS.
A utility to match a browselist query to browser user agents
TypeScript definitions for express-useragent
TypeScript definitions for react-dom
TypeScript definitions for useragent
TypeScript definitions for webextension-polyfill
Create CSP meta tags and header configs from all sources in the final Vite html
Provides type information for all CSP directives and related headers' directives; as well as a basic utility funtion that helps convert the typed properties to the header content's policy string.
Fast & effecient user agent string parser. Uses uap-core (Browserscope) data for parsing. Drop-in replacement for useragent
Strip ANSI escape codes from a string
Koa.js middleware for useragent detection
TypeScript definitions for browserslist-useragent
Mock `navigator.userAgent` when run unit test cases with jest.
Get a random useragent (with an optional filter)
TypeScript definitions for canvas-confetti
TypeScript definitions for user-agents
TypeScript definitions for three
TypeScript definitions for react
A utility vite plugin to compile browserslist query to a RegExp to test browser useragent.
next-useragent parses browser user-agent strings for next.js.
UserAgent is a Ruby library that parses and compares HTTP User Agents.
UserAgent is a Ruby library that parses and compares HTTP User Agents. This is a fork from josh-useragent with fixes for Stella (http://github.com/solutious/stella).